Output 66f00564fb2994c3d74a46b0ace043618eb02bf4d552e8e43798c3321d62f48b:1

value
4544246
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c0da25f922e0e1dea5ea1b9ee02ffd303bfb131 OP_EQUALVERIFY OP_CHECKSIG
address
1DmXwBZFgZDmpN4k4NRoy4e65efupXSpUW
transaction
66f00564fb2994c3d74a46b0ace043618eb02bf4d552e8e43798c3321d62f48b
confirmations
564740
spent
true